在当今数字化时代,源码下载网站扮演着至关重要的角色,它们为程序员、开发者以及技术爱好者提供了丰富的资源和学习材料,这些平台不仅汇集了大量的开源项目代码,还涵盖了各种编程语言的教程、工具和开发环境,极大地促进了全球软件开发社区的发展。
源码下载网站的分类与特点
- 综合类源码下载网站
- 这些网站通常包含多种编程语言的源代码库,如GitHub、GitLab等,它们不仅支持版本控制,还提供了强大的搜索功能,使得开发者能够轻松找到所需的代码片段或完整的项目。
- GitHub是全球最大的开源代码托管平台之一,拥有超过9000万个仓库,覆盖了几乎所有的主流编程语言和技术栈,它允许用户创建个人账户或组织账户来管理和共享他们的代码项目,同时支持issue跟踪、pull request等功能,方便团队成员之间的协作。
- 特定领域的技术博客
一些技术博客专注于特定的技术领域或行业应用,例如Python、Java、大数据等,这类网站通常会发布相关的文章、教程和实践案例,帮助读者深入了解某个领域的最新动态和发展趋势。
- 在线教育平台
许多在线教育平台也提供了丰富的课程资源和实践练习题,旨在培养新一代的程序员的技能和能力,Coursera、Udacity等平台就开设了许多与计算机科学相关的课程,从基础到高级,满足不同学习者的需求。
图片来源于网络,如有侵权联系删除
- 专业论坛和问答社区
专业论坛和问答社区是程序员们交流思想、解决问题的重要场所,在这些平台上,他们可以分享自己的经验心得,寻求他人的帮助和建议,共同探讨前沿技术和最佳实践。
如何利用源码下载网站进行学习和开发?
- 寻找灵感
通过浏览各大源码下载网站上的热门项目和优秀作品,我们可以获取灵感和启发,了解当前流行的技术和设计模式,这有助于我们在自己的项目中借鉴和创新。
- 复制粘贴式学习
对于初学者来说,直接复制粘贴代码是一种快速上手的方法,这种方法只适用于简单的任务或者作为参考,真正的学习还需要深入理解背后的原理和逻辑。
- 逆向工程
逆向工程是指通过分析现有软件系统的内部结构和实现细节来获取知识的过程,虽然这可能涉及到版权和法律问题,但也是一种有效的学习方法。
- 参与开源项目
参与开源项目不仅可以锻炼我们的实际编程能力,还能结识志同道合的朋友,拓宽视野,贡献代码还可以提高自己在业界的知名度和影响力。
使用源码下载网站时需要注意的事项
- 遵守法律法规
在使用任何来源的代码之前,务必确保其符合当地的法律法规和政策规定,避免侵犯他人的知识产权或其他合法权益。
- 注意版权声明
每个源码下载网站都会在其页面上明确标注版权信息和使用条款,在使用前请认真阅读并遵守相关规定。
- 防范安全风险
由于互联网环境的复杂性,我们需要警惕恶意软件、病毒和其他网络攻击的风险,建议定期更新操作系统和安全软件,以保护自己免受潜在威胁的影响。
图片来源于网络,如有侵权联系删除
- 保持谦逊和学习态度
即使我们已经掌握了某些技能或知识,也要时刻保持谦虚的心态,不断追求进步和完善自我,我们才能在竞争激烈的IT行业中立于不败之地。
未来发展趋势展望
随着科技的飞速发展和云计算、大数据等新兴技术的兴起,源码下载网站也在不断地进化升级,未来几年内,以下几种趋势值得关注:
- 云原生架构
云计算将成为越来越多企业的首选基础设施解决方案,围绕云服务的源码下载网站将会涌现出来,提供更加灵活高效的开发和部署体验。
- 区块链技术应用
区块链技术在各行各业的应用前景广阔,预计会有越来越多的源码下载网站开始关注这一领域,推出相关产品和解决方案。
- 人工智能辅助开发
利用机器学习和自然语言处理等技术,未来的源码下载网站有望实现自动化的代码生成和分析功能,大大提升开发效率和准确性。
- 跨平台兼容性增强
随着移动设备和物联网设备的普及,跨平台开发变得越来越重要,届时,源码下载网站将致力于打造统一的开发环境和生态系统,让开发者能够轻松地将应用程序移植到不同的平台上运行。
源码下载网站作为连接程序员和技术的桥梁,正在发挥着越来越重要的作用,无论是对于初学者还是资深从业者而言,这都是一个宝贵的学习资源和宝贵的财富,让我们携手共进,共同推动我国信息技术产业的繁荣与发展!
标签: #源码下载网站源码
评论列表